Tiny Tots Soccer (Age 3)

Players must turn 3 on or before January 1, 2024 and may not turn 4 prior to January 1, 2024.   

              

Tiny Toys Soccer is a developmentally appropriate introductory soccer program for children 3 years old. Tiny Tots Soccer helps kids get ready for sports and succeed in life. It is an innovative step-by-step approach that builds confidence and self-esteem in a fun and safe sports environment. Parent-child groups perform motor skill tasks that gradually build confidence in children while they are having fun at the same time. As the program progresses and children show improvement, the skills and exercises are altered so that each child remains challenged. Parents spend quality time together with their child while learning how to properly teach and support them in sports. Tiny Tots participants will develop proper motor skills that will allow them to enjoy and succeed in their youth sports future!
